Thought of Ellen Jorth recurred.

Had he met her only that morning?
She was up there in the forest, asleep under the starlit pines.

Who was she?
What was her story?
That savage fling of her skirt, her bitter speech and passionate flaming face--they haunted Jean.

They were crystallizing into simpler memories, growing away from his bewilderment, and therefore at once sweeter and more doubtful.

"Maybe she meant differently from what I thought," Jean soliloquized.
